The Rise of Mobile Gaming

In recent years, mobile gaming has seen astronomical growth. According to recent statistics, mobile games account for more than half of the global gaming market revenue. This makes them a force to be reckoned with. Several factors contribute to this surge:

  • Accessibility: Almost everyone owns a smartphone today, allowing instant access to games at any time.
  • Diverse Gaming Options: From casual games to complex RPGs, mobile platforms host a wide array of genres.
  • Social Interaction: Many mobile games incorporate social features, enhancing the gaming experience through connectivity.

Understanding Different Types of Mobile Games

Mobile gaming isn’t a monolith; it’s a rich tapestry woven from various genres. Here’s a look at some of the **different types of mobile games** that cater to diverse audiences:

Game Type Description Popular Titles
Casual Games Easy to learn and play, suitable for quick sessions. Angry Birds, Candy Crush
Action Games Fast-paced games with exciting gameplay and combat. PUBG Mobile, Call of Duty: Mobile
RPG Games Role-playing games where players immerse themselves in character-driven stories. Genshin Impact, Final Fantasy Brave Exvius
Simulation Games Realistic games that simulate real-life activities. The Sims Mobile, Animal Crossing: Pocket Camp

Trends Shaping Mobile Gaming

The mobile gaming industry is constantly evolving, thanks to emerging technologies and changing player preferences. Here are some key trends currently shaping the landscape:

  1. Cloud Gaming: As internet speeds increase, cloud gaming allows more complex games to be played on mobile devices without heavy downloads.
  2. AR and VR Integration: Augmented and virtual reality are providing immersive experiences right from our handheld devices, drawing players deeper into the game worlds.
  3. Gaming Subscriptions: Services like Apple Arcade and Google Play Pass are offering monthly subscriptions for access to a large pool of games, changing the revenue model of mobile gaming.

User Engagement in Mobile Games

Mobile games excel in engaging players through various strategies. Understanding these can offer insight into why these games attract millions. Some effective user engagement techniques include:

  • Frequent Updates: Developers provide regular updates to keep the game fresh and exciting.
  • Seasonal Events: Time-limited events instill urgency, encouraging players to participate and engage.
  • Community Interaction: Forums, social media groups, and in-game chat features help build strong communities around games.

Challenges Facing Mobile Game Developers

Despite the booming industry, mobile game developers face their own set of challenges. Here are a few hurdles they need to overcome:

  1. Saturated Market: With millions of apps available, standing out becomes increasingly difficult.
  2. Quality Control: Ensuring all releases meet high standards in graphics and gameplay can be a logistical nightmare.
  3. Ad Revenue Dependency: Many games depend on advertising revenue, which can be inconsistent and affect revenue stability.
